#539a9c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#539a9c is composed of 32.5% red, 60.4% green and 61.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.8%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 181.6 degrees, a saturation of 30.5% and a lightness of 46.9%. #539a9c color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ffff with #003539.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#539a9c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f5f9f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#539a9c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f8080 is the less saturated color, while #00e8ef is the most saturated one.
